Comprehending the Role of a 24-Hour House Locksmith
A 24-hour house locksmith provides vital services around the clock, guaranteeing that citizens have access to immediate assistance when handling lock and key issues. These specialists are trained to manage various jobs, including:
- Emergency lockout situations
- Lock repairs and replacements
- Key cutting and duplication
- Installation of high-security locks
- Rekeying existing locks
- Offering security system assessments
Their competence helps to maintain the safety and security of homes, providing assurance for homeowners and their households.

Services Offered by 24-Hour House Locksmiths
- Lockouts and Emergency Access: Whether you left your keys inside, lost them while shopping, or had your keys taken, 24-hour locksmiths can rapidly assist you gain back access to your home without triggering damage.
- Lock Repairs and Replacements: If a lock is broken or malfunctioning, locksmith professionals can diagnose the concern and either repair or change the lock, ensuring correct performance and security.
- High-Security Lock Installation: For house owners seeking to boost their security, 24-hour locksmith professionals can set up high-security locks that are more resistant to selecting and unauthorized access.
- Rekeying Services: If you move into a new home or lose your keys, a locksmith can rekey your existing locks. Residential Property Locksmith alters the internal system of the lock so that it deals with a new key, offering boosted security without the requirement for full lock replacement.
- Key Cutting and Duplication: Need an extra key for family members or good friends? Locksmiths can cut and replicate secrets on the area, guaranteeing you constantly have a backup when you require it.
- Security Consultations: Many locksmiths supply consultations on the very best security solutions for your home. They can assess your entry points and advise proper locks and security systems.
- Emergency Breach Response: In cases of burglaries or vandalism, locksmiths can rapidly alter locks and secure your property once again.
